Subject: Key rotation — PayLoop test harness

Welcome, new folks.

The flaky integration tests in PayLoop were caused by an expired harness credential, not the tests themselves. We rotated the key for the internal LedgerMock service today. Update your local env before rerunning the suite; stale keys cause the intermittent 403s. The new LedgerMock key is directly below.

service key, hahaf-hahag: qvz7-0frcibk

Since the cutover, plugin-submitted jobs fail signature verification at enqueue. Cause: Convoyr canonicalizes job payloads (sorted keys, no trailing whitespace) before checking signatures, while Stackrabbit signed raw bytes. Plugins signing raw payloads will be rejected. Action for plugin authors: re-sign against the canonicalized form per the updated spec, then resubmit. No payload schema changes otherwise. Verify your signatures against the current platform key, included below.

deploy key for tahaf-kawig: bky9_214Bzy7Cp

**Key ceremony checklist — item 7: Seal the Routewise driver-assignment heuristic weights**

Plugin authors extending the Routewise assignment heuristic must verify that the weight tables are sealed before distribution. Confirm the heuristic version matches the Cartfall registry entry, witness the seal with at least two ceremony participants, and record the bundle hash in the ceremony log. Unsealing the weights later, for audits or plugin compatibility testing, requires the recovery passphrase established at this step, noted directly below.

recovery phrase for fajeg-kawep: druix-gorius-briax-ulaeth-fraox-lammir-pelox-jormir-pelwyn-julir

## Support

If you encounter issues with the Cartwheel pick-list optimizer — incorrect bin sequencing, stale slotting data, or solver timeouts — first consult the troubleshooting guide in `docs/solver-faults`. Include your run ID, warehouse zone, and the generated route file when reporting. Contractors should not file issues in the internal tracker; instead, send all reports and questions to the maintainers' mailbox.

pager mailbox: holius@nelvrogrid.internal